We’re joined by Jack Pitt-Brooke to chat about the start of the Tommy Tuchel England era, whether he can succeed in bringing a club-style tactical approach to international football, and the why-not?-ness of his insistence that England need to win the World Cup.

And we pay tribute to Eddie Jordan and a nostalgia-laden era of Formula 1 (cue Fleetwood Mac’s The Chain).
